Green Veggies Help Regulate Blood Glucose Levels Web31 mei 2024 · Researchers tracked the health of over 28,000 middle-aged females for a little over 12 years. According to the data, women who ate more dark green veggies had a lower incidence of blood pressure issues. It’s important to note, however, that leafy green veggies are only a part of managing high blood pressure.
